Enery Development GmbH (“Enery”) and OMV Petrom S. (“OMV Petrom”) are pleased to announce the establishment of a 50-50% joint venture to build and operate the Gabare photovoltaic (PV) project, one of the largest integrated solar and battery storage projects in Southeast Europe. The Northern Lights CO 2 transport and storage facility, in Øygarden, near Bergen, Norway, was officially opened on 26 September. It is a joint venture between Equinor, Shell and TotalEnergies. .
